The Slimline Pro is a trimmer, not a shaver. So yes, it would be less aggressive. It will give you a close buzz, not really a shave. The foil shaver is good, I have one that I use when traveling. It does take some time for me to use it to make sure I get my entire head shaved, so the trimmer should be faster as well. I have had some irritation with the foil, but I normally get some irritation when I change how I shave.
So if you are OK with some stubble, the trimmer should be fine and get the job done.
